Output 4e23c2dd69a19e91f40d56dc6cf79820b5d8d2e6c6252777e0652817b74bbae2:61

value
135108
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c340e5b35f177c508c3fbecb2b19ef3e8b41f0e OP_EQUALVERIFY OP_CHECKSIG
address
1M5L2873yrSEXbY3CUfBtzwHdvi6Bza19y
transaction
4e23c2dd69a19e91f40d56dc6cf79820b5d8d2e6c6252777e0652817b74bbae2
spent
true